HOW YOUR BRAIN REACTS TO TRACKING
Here’s something fascinating, when you start tracking your expenses regularly, your brain begins to adapt.
Psychologists call it the feedback effect. Each time you record a purchase and see its impact on your total budget, your brain stores that feedback. You slowly become more mindful before swiping your card next time.
It’s the same way people lose weight by logging meals, it’s not the act of writing things down that helps, it’s the awareness it builds. You start predicting outcomes, connecting actions to consequences. Suddenly, you’re not just spending , you’re deciding.
EMOTIONS HIDE IN YOUR TRANSACTIONS
Money is emotional, whether we admit it or not. Sometimes we spend to celebrate, other times to escape. Your spending record is almost like a diary, a quiet log of how you’ve felt. The weekend splurges after a hard week. The late-night online orders that felt like comfort. The cautious grocery choices at the end of the month. Tracking exposes patterns, and those patterns tell stories. When you see them clearly, you begin to understand what triggers certain choices and that awareness is the first step toward financial peace.
DATA TURNS TO INSIGHT AND INSIGHT TURNS TO POWER
Once you’ve got a few weeks of tracking under your belt, something clicks.
You start noticing that the same categories keep eating your cash. You realize subscriptions you forgot existed are still quietly draining your account. You see which parts of your lifestyle align with your priorities and which don’t.
That’s when the real transformation begins. Because when your data starts talking, your decisions start shifting.
